A Viognier from the lake that leans towards Condrieu, but without trying to imitate it. Here, there's no heaviness or excessive opulence. Just the finesse of a precise winemaker who lets the fruit speak for itself.
Caressing nose of fresh apricot, white flower, and orange peel.
On the palate: volume, yes, but controlled by mineral tension and an almost saline finish. It works wonders with roasted farm poultry with herbs, a lamb tagine with dried apricots, or a slightly aged sheep's cheese.
